Unfortunately, the American energy and solar industry is floundering or barely there – especially in the consumer market segment. All the momentum is from the East, particularly from Shenzhen. President Trump’s One Big Beautiful Bill dramatically accelerates the elimination of tax credits for renewable energy. The Chinese government, on the other hand, has gone all-in on solar, battery, wind, and hydroelectric technologies. Simultaneously, LFP (lithium iron phosphate) battery production has gone from a modest market share in 2010 to around 94% of global capacity. As a result, Chinese manufacturers, such as BYD and CATL, have risen to international dominance. What we have are two countries with very different priorities.
